A History in Graphic Novels
Beginning in Amazing Fantasy Issue in 1962 , the narrative around Peter Parker has seen one of spiderman the iconic heroes in publishing graphic landscape . At first , Stan Lee and Steve Ditko developed a relatable story depicting the hero gaining incredible gifts after getting irradiated spiders. Over time, multiple writing groups maintained to shape Spider-Man’s persona, showcasing many foes like the Green Goblin, Doctor Octopus, and Venom, and exploring difficult themes including obligation and tragedy.
